### Checklist Item 14 — Contrast Audit

Run the color-contrast accessibility audit on the Brindlemark dashboard before sign-off. Use the Huewarden tool, AA threshold, all three themes. New contractors: don't skip the high-contrast theme — it fails most often. Export the report, attach it to the release ticket, and mark any component under 4.5:1 as a blocker. No exceptions without approval from the Fernhollow accessibility lead. Once the audit passes, close this item and note the verification token directly beneath this line.

session token of yahog-kawip = htk9_c21784019

Changelog — Lintfield 5.0: baseline defaults changed. The static-analysis baseline file is now generated per-module rather than per-repository, and stale suppressions are pruned automatically after ninety days. Plugin authors should note that custom rule IDs must now be namespaced, or they will be dropped from the baseline on regeneration. We recommend regenerating baselines once under the new scheme before publishing plugin updates. The baseline generator ships with the default settings reproduced below.

settings of tagug-fajof:
[zorwyn]
host = zorwyn.nelvrosys.corp
user = zorwyn_svc
database = zorwyn_prod

The waveform preview in Clipforge renders from a downsampled peak file rather than the raw audio, generated at upload time by the Brindle worker pool. This keeps scrubbing responsive even on hour-long sessions, at the cost of a few seconds of preprocessing. For the release, we froze the downsampling parameters after testing against Orla's podcast corpus — changing them invalidates every cached peak file. The shipped constants are these.

limits module of fafog-tawef:
CAPS = {
    "belath": 369,
    "queneth": 818,
    "ralwyn": 169,
    "goriel": 1004,
    "novvan": 808,
}